Cookies for keeping an authentication session alive is not Google-specific. It's an every-website-ever thing. 2FA is effective against stolen/guessed credentials, and not targeted phishing or computer compromise of any kind.

"Really stupid" is probably a bit too far you are right. Maybe I am wrong and the hackers have ways around this but I would think there would be measures against people trying to use a session from a wildly different IP that makes you confirm you are the account holder.

It really depends on how it happened.

 

Some people use the same password in multiple places. Some have very weak passwords, negating any encryption. Some refuse to use any 2FA at all.

 

Malware is a common way to bypass the need for any authentication.

Regarding the YouTube channel hack, we are on top of it with Google's team now. Everything should be locked down and we are getting to the bottom of the attack vector with the (hopeful) goal of hardening their security around YouTube accounts and preventing this sort of thing from happening to anyone in the future.
 

You can expect a more detailed update on WAN Show at some point in the future. Not sure if it'll happen this week since this is still a developing situation.
 

The good news is that you can expect to get your LTT fix on Floatplane as usual 😛
